On the occasion of 29th death anniversary of Swar Samrat,  by the eldest participants of the Mr. Narayan Gopal Gurubacharya, a musical night was organized by the frontiers of Nepali Community of Surrey, British Columbia. The five hours long event was participated by more than 50 passionate singers and song lovers. The show was inaugurated simultaneouslyevent, Mr. Buddi Ratna Dangol and Mr. Mankajee “Jena” by offering garland to the photo of Swar Samrat and lighting the oil lamp. Welcoming all the participants to the event, Mr. Mankajee “Jena”, the chair person of the committee delivered a short speech where he shed the light upon the fact that the committee had been successfully conducting events like these for a past several years.

Also, he mentioned that this was the second time the committee is organizing an event to honour Narayan Gopal. The first of such event was conducted on December 07, 2013 at the residence of Mankajee and Bina. He also noted that events have been conducted to pay tribute to other late singers, poets, writers, musicians of Nepal such as Ambar Gurung, Fathe Man, Gopal Yonjan, Laxmi Prasad Devkota, Siddi Charan Shrestha, Jagdish Ghimere, Huta Ram Vaidhya. As the cold December evening advanced, a beautiful musical ambience filled the hall.

Around 20 singers sang duet and solo numbers, with or without being accompanied by a musical instrument. These included , but not limited to: – Dueta phool dueralima, Mailay punya manparayein, Maya garnay ko chokho maya pani dekhiyo, Ishwor taile rachera feri, Luku luku lagyo malai, Aljhecha kyare pachauri timro chiya ko botaima, Birtako chino, Malai nasodha kahan dukcha ghaau, Pokhiyera ghaam ko jhulka, Yeti chokho yeto mitho. Poetess Ms. Anita Giri gave a marvelous performance by reciting her self-composed Gajal while the duo of Niranjan Babu and Puja entertained the participants by a quiz with a prize!

The show was hosted flawlessly by the announcers Mr. Kalyan Thapa and Ms. Anu Rai while the delicacies prepared by Ms. Bina and Ms. Bimu’s made the evening more delightful. Time passed like a blink of an eye and before the participants realized, it was almost 10 p.m.! It is important to acknowledge N.C.S.B.C and Prof. Dr. Ratna Kumar for contributing the funds to make the event possible. Also, it is important to note that the president of N.C.S.B.C, Mr. Kalyan Thapa and Vice-president Ms. Pratima Parajuli, a poet and a poetess, respectively, were both the participants of the event. Another noteworthy highlight of the event was that under the initiation of Mr. Mankajee “Jena” a committee was created to give continuation to the events like these in future. This committee included the Ms. Anu Rai, Ms. Sushila Sharma, Ms. Tifa Vaidya, Ms. Aastha Pandey, Mr. Kalyan Thapa, Ms. Sushma Pradhan and Mr. Bimal Puri. Lastly, the program was concluded with a note of gratitude to the participants in an anticipation of another event fixed for the Feb 2, 2020. Vancouver, Surrey, BC, Canada, 7 December 2019.
